International Towers, Inc (ITL) is a part of the S&K Technologies, Inc. Family of Companies.
We are hiring for Civil Laborer positions - we will consider candidates that meet the level I, II, or III. The positions will support primarily, but not limited to, skilled civil craft labor for commercial or engineering construction installing, altering, and repairing fixed works, roadway, wet and dry underground utilities, drilling, earthwork, metal erection, mechanical systems, structures, fencing, and cement or masonry systems.
The Civil Laborer I, II, and III provides a broad range of support in areas including hand work, moving materials, trenching, installing conduit, assembling components, installing devices, and basic equipment operation. This position will also support the assembly, erection, and maintenance of towers and their associated systems. Work may include assisting with the installation, modification, and maintenance of communications equipment including Land Mobile Radio (LMR), network infrastructure, microwave systems, and point-to-point (PTP) systems installed on towers and other elevated structures.
Includes building improvements within structures. This position must be capable of working with minimal oversight yet willing to follow directions and closely adhere to construction industry safety standards. The position is located indoors and outdoors, and the Civil Laborer I, II, and III will be expected to work under all types of weather conditions.
